My review of the SEO Basics seminar 

A little bit of Rant

I help an SEO Basics Seminar today. We ask everyone attending to fill out an evaluation form. In the past those that bothered to fill them out always had glowing responses. Today was a bit different.

There were two in attendance who had much greater expectations than a basic seminar can produce.The event had 12 topics to be covered in 120 minutes. So that 10 minutes per topic. So nothing was going to be presented to detail.

So I was a bit amazed when I read negative feedback about the lack of details presented. One complained that I didn't cover e-commerce or shopping carts. This really surprised me since they were not on the agenda.

I guess I need to step back and realize that it was not me, but these folks had the wrong expectations. It's my little rant... not that I expect lot of people to read this anyways!

A local SEO questions does the Google Sandbox really exist? 

Yes, No, Maybe So...

For years now, those webmasters and website owners that can't get traction in the SERP's (Search Engine Results Pages) of Google complained loudly. Eventually a term was coined "Google Sandbox."
The theory, and it is only theory, goes like this. Google traps new website in a sandbox for up to six months before it can be found in the results pages.

Now, I have two website that are geo-targeted, so they have a smaller pool of competing web pages. Both of these sites landed on the first page of the search results within days of being launched. Si I did not experience any sandbox effect.

I have been told that it was not sand boxed because the keywords were not competitive enough. However, no one can define where a competitive word begin or ends.

I like to compare getting highly ranked for a competitive search is like trying to make the major leagues of baseball. It takes a lot of time and effort. You start as an unknown in some little league and if you are good enough and work hard enough you will eventually rise to the top.

I think that the sandbox is just an excuse for bad SEO or the lack of effort that it takes to succeed...

It my view and I am sticking with it...

Keyword checker tools can be a waste of time! 

What works best for your keyword development

Now, many people will disagree with us, on this that's for sure. What we use mainly is other competing websites. They are more likely is know what there industries keywords are rather than some software program.

We have used the industry standards such as Google's AdWords, Nichebot, and Wordtracker. We have been very unimpressed by these. We freely do admit that it may take longer to check out the source code on a dozen sites.

The beauty of this process is that you begin to develop a feel for an industry that you are likely not to know much about. You will gain insights that you will never experience while using software.
